excel怎么把1万改成数字方式

excel怎么把1万改成数字方式

在Excel中,可以通过多种方式将“1万”改为数字格式。具体的操作方法包括:使用查找和替换、使用函数、利用自定义格式、数据验证等。 其中,使用查找和替换功能是最快捷的方法,可以轻松将文本形式的“1万”替换为数字形式的10000。下面将详细介绍这几种方法。

一、查找和替换

使用查找和替换功能是最简单快捷的方法之一,可以直接将“1万”替换为“10000”。

  1. 打开查找和替换对话框
    按下快捷键Ctrl + H,调出查找和替换对话框。

  2. 输入查找内容和替换内容
    在“查找内容”栏输入“1万”,在“替换为”栏输入“10000”。

  3. 执行替换
    点击“全部替换”按钮,Excel将自动将所有的“1万”替换为“10000”。

二、使用函数

对于较为复杂的数据转换,可以使用Excel函数来实现。

  1. 使用SUBSTITUTE函数
    如果仅仅是将“1万”改为数字,可以使用SUBSTITUTE函数。例如,在单元格B1中输入以下公式:
    =SUBSTITUTE(A1, "万", "") * 10000
    该公式将A1单元格的“1万”替换为空,然后乘以10000,得到数值10000。

  2. 使用IF和VALUE函数组合
    为了处理更复杂的情况,可以组合使用IF和VALUE函数。例如:
    =IF(RIGHT(A1, 1)="万", VALUE(LEFT(A1, LEN(A1)-1))*10000, VALUE(A1))
    该公式先检查A1单元格内容是否以“万”结尾,如果是,则去除“万”后乘以10000。

三、利用自定义格式

通过自定义格式,可以显示特定的数字格式,而不改变单元格的实际值。

  1. 选择单元格
    选中需要修改的单元格或单元格范围。

  2. 打开单元格格式对话框
    右键单击选中的单元格,选择“设置单元格格式”,在“数字”选项卡中选择“自定义”。

  3. 输入自定义格式
    在“类型”框中输入以下格式:
    #,##0,"万"

这样,输入10000后显示为“1万”,但实际值仍为10000。

四、数据验证

通过数据验证可以确保输入的数据格式正确,并自动将“1万”转为10000。

  1. 选择单元格
    选中需要设置的数据范围。

  2. 打开数据验证对话框
    在“数据”选项卡中,选择“数据验证”。

  3. 设置验证条件
    在“设置”选项卡中,选择“自定义”,并输入以下公式:
    =ISNUMBER(SUBSTITUTE(A1, "万", "")*10000)
    这样,可以确保输入的“1万”自动转换为10000。

五、宏和VBA

对于大量数据转换,使用宏或VBA代码可以提高效率。

  1. 打开VBA编辑器
    按下Alt + F11,打开VBA编辑器。

  2. 输入VBA代码
    在VBA编辑器中,输入以下代码:

Sub ConvertToNumber()

Dim cell As Range

For Each cell In Selection

If Right(cell.Value, 1) = "万" Then

cell.Value = Val(Left(cell.Value, Len(cell.Value) - 1)) * 10000

End If

Next cell

End Sub

  1. 运行宏
    选中需要转换的单元格范围,按下Alt + F8,选择并运行“ConvertToNumber”宏。

六、总结

在Excel中将“1万”改为数字格式的方法有很多,具体选择哪种方法取决于数据量和实际需求。查找和替换功能简单快捷,函数方法灵活多样,自定义格式适用于显示需求,数据验证确保输入正确,宏和VBA则适合批量处理。 综合运用这些方法,可以高效地完成数据转换任务,提高工作效率。

相关问答FAQs:

1. 如何将1万改成数字格式的形式?

若您想将“1万”这样的表达方式转换为数字格式,可按照以下步骤进行操作:

  • 首先,选中包含“1万”这个数值的单元格或区域。
  • 接下来,在Excel的菜单栏中选择“开始”选项卡。
  • 然后,点击“数字”组中的“更多数字格式”按钮。
  • 在弹出的“格式单元格”对话框中,选择“类别”列表中的“自定义”选项。
  • 在“类型”文本框中输入“0.0"万"”,然后点击“确定”按钮。

此时,您的数值将会以数字格式的形式显示,例如“10.0万”。

2. 如何将“1万”转换为纯数字形式?

若您需要将“1万”这样的表达方式转换为纯数字形式,可按照以下步骤进行操作:

  • 首先,选中包含“1万”这个数值的单元格或区域。
  • 接下来,在Excel的菜单栏中选择“开始”选项卡。
  • 然后,点击“查找和替换”按钮,或使用快捷键“Ctrl + H”打开“查找和替换”对话框。
  • 在“查找”文本框中输入“万”,然后在“替换为”文本框中输入“0000”,表示万的单位是一万,所以替换为四个零。
  • 最后,点击“替换全部”按钮,Excel会将“1万”转换为“10000”。

3. 如何在Excel中将“1万”转换为具体的数字?

若您希望将“1万”这样的表达方式转换为具体的数字,在Excel中可以按照以下步骤进行操作:

  • 首先,选中包含“1万”这个数值的单元格或区域。
  • 接下来,在Excel的菜单栏中选择“公式”选项卡。
  • 然后,在函数库中选择“文本”类别。
  • 在函数列表中找到“VALUE”函数,并点击它。
  • 在函数参数对话框中,将“文本”参数设置为包含“1万”的单元格引用,然后点击“确定”按钮。
  • Excel将会将“1万”转换为具体的数字形式,例如“10000”。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4668185

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部